About Michael Clyne

Michael Clyne is a scholar working on Linguistics and Language, Language and Linguistics, Literature and Literary Theory, Education and Sociology and Political Science, having authored 216 papers that have together received 5.4k ind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Multilingual Education and Policy (102 papers), Linguistic Variation and Morphology (54 papers), Second Language Learning and Teaching (53 papers), Linguistics, Language Diversity, and Identity (35 papers), Linguistic research and analysis (33 papers), Linguistic Education and Pedagogy (24 papers), Language, Discourse, Communication Strategies (23 papers) and EFL/ESL Teaching and Learning (20 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Linguistics and Language (3.5k citations), Language and Linguistics (3.1k citations), Literature and Literary Theory (1.9k citations), Experimental and Cognitive Psychology (523 citations) and Developmental and Educational Psychology (493 citations). Michael Clyne has collaborated with scholars based in Australia, Netherlands and United States. Frequent co-authors include Sandra Kipp, Kees de Bot, Farzad Sharifian, Catrin Norrby, Jane Warren, James Jupp, Anne Pauwels, Sidney Smith, Heinz L. Kretzenbacher and Ingrid Gogolin. Their work appears in journals such as Australian Review of Applied Linguistics, ITL Review of Applied Linguistics, International Journal of the Sociology of Language, Journal of Multilingual and Multicultural Development and International Journal of Multilingualism.
